Abstract

Factors that prevent improving the quality of life in the two largest cities of Russia - Samara and Tolyatti, analyzed. From the perspective of sustainable development, the historical background of the problems that arose in the 21st century is considered. The compliance of the properties of the planning structure, development and environment of these cities with the most important criteria that used in some systems for indicating sustainable development revealed. The most important areas for improving the quality of the living environment that allow achieving economic well-being, improving the environmental situation and ensuring social stability have been identified. The following conclusions are made: comprehensive strategies for sustainable development, considering the position of Samara and Tolyatti in the national and regional settlement systems, should be developed; the tendency to strengthen economic and social ties between megacities, high scientific and industrial potential, the presence of natural environment distinctiveness, the urban planning and architectural features should be taken into account.
